Lawrence Park South, Toronto, ON Local Guide
How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lawrence Park South?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lawrence Park South Studio Apartments | $1,715 | $1,415 | $2,168 |
Lawrence Park South 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,441 | $1,495 | $9,482 |
| Lawrence Park South 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,422 | $2,155 | $8,058 |
| Lawrence Park South 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,455 | $3,100 | $7,948 |
| Lawrence Park South 4 Bedroom Apartments | $7,834 | $7,834 | $7,834 |
